Warehouse Automation & Smart Warehousing Training Course


Summary

Many warehouses invest heavily in automation and see disappointing returns, not because the technology failed, but because it was bolted onto processes that were never redesigned to take advantage of it. Warehouse Automation only delivers real value when it's implemented as part of a genuinely smart operation, not layered on top of manual-era workflows. The Warehouse Automation and Smart Warehousing Training Course, delivered by the British Academy for Training and Development, is built for professionals responsible for evaluating, implementing, and managing automation that actually improves warehouse performance.

This course treats automation as a strategic operational decision, not a technology purchase disconnected from process design. Participants learn how robotics are applied across picking, sorting, and material handling tasks, how AGVs move goods within a facility and where they deliver the strongest return, and how a well-configured warehouse management system ties automated and manual processes together into one coherent operation. The course also covers how IoT sensors and connected devices generate the real-time data smart warehouses depend on, broader principles of automation strategy and implementation, and how smart logistics concepts extend automation benefits beyond the warehouse walls into the wider supply chain. Participants leave with a practical framework for evaluating and implementing warehouse automation that delivers genuine, measurable returns.

Course Content

  • Foundations of Warehouse Automation
    • Core principles distinguishing genuine automation value from technology for its own sake
    • Understanding why automation requires process redesign to succeed
  • Robotics in Warehouse Operations
    • Applying robotics across picking, sorting, and material handling tasks
    • Evaluating robotics investments based on task suitability and volume
  • AGVs and Automated Material Movement
    • Understanding how AGVs move goods within a facility
    • Identifying where AGV implementation delivers the strongest return
  • Warehouse Management Systems
    • Configuring warehouse management systems that integrate automated processes
    • Connecting automated and manual workflows into one coherent system
  • IoT and Real-Time Visibility
    • Applying IoT sensors and connected devices to generate operational data
    • Using real-time visibility to support faster, more accurate decisions
  • Building an Automation Strategy
    • Developing automation strategies grounded in process redesign
    • Prioritizing automation investments based on operational impact
  • Smart Logistics Beyond the Warehouse
    • Applying smart logistics principles across the broader supply chain
    • Connecting warehouse automation data to upstream and downstream decisions
  • Evaluating Automation Return on Investment
    • Assessing automation investments against realistic performance expectations
    • Avoiding automation projects that don't solve a genuine operational problem
  • Sustaining Smart Warehouse Performance
    • Building ongoing practices that maintain automation performance over time
    • Reviewing and adjusting automation strategy as technology evolves
